Code § 5516.09","heading":"Use of right-of-way.","body":"Unless otherwise provided by law, both of the following are prohibited:\n(A) The use of the right-of-way of a limited access highway for construction, maintenance, or copy change of a lawful advertising device;\n(B) The use of the right-of-way of any highway other than a limited access highway to construct, maintain, or service a lawful advertising device without the written permission of the appropriate district office of the department of transportation.","path":["Title 55 Roads-Highways-Bridges","Chapter 5516 Advertising On Interstate Highways"],"source_url":"https://codes.ohio.gov/ohio-revised-code/section-5516.09","current_through":"1997-06-30 (House Bill 210 - 122nd General Assembly)","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T19:24:40Z","sha256":"1d6aced173aa7bde92c3c0e9894a6f77a839397b5fe66eb25099dc18fd94b332","source_id":"us-oh","stale":false,"prev":"us-oh/ohio-rev.-code-5516.08","next":"us-oh/ohio-rev.-code-5516.10"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
